How does God sustain our salvation?

Answered in 1 source

God sustains our salvation by His power, ensuring that we are kept in faith and do not fall away.

God's sustaining power is a critical aspect of sovereign grace theology. The sermon emphasizes that we are kept by the power of God through faith, underscoring that our faith and repentance are also gifts from God. As 1 Peter 1:5 states, we are protected by the power of God through faith for a salvation ready to be revealed. This assures Christians that salvation is not merely a beginning but a continuous process upheld entirely by God's sovereignty and grace. Without His sustaining power, our faith could not endure, illustrating the complete dependency on God's grace from start to finish.
